Far Street, Bradmore
Far Street runs parallel to Main Street and originally consisted mainly of labourers' cottages. The village pump is also on this street.

Bradmore Church Remains, Bradmore, Notts.
A passage linking Far Street (behind the photographer) with Main Street. Twelve houses, a number of barns, various stables and some workshops on Far Street and Main Street were all destroyed by a huge fire in 1701, all within a matter of hours. In addition, the church with its C13th tower and C14th spire also suffered badly, leaving only the tower and spire standing. Although the church was never rebuilt, a mission hall - adjoining the tower - was added in 1881 to allow for the provision of occasional services, and then later, as a men's institute and recreation hall. The spire was damaged by an earth tremor in 1957 and as a result, when it was repaired the opportunity was also taken to refurbish the tower room for future use.

Tower and spire of former Bradmore Church
A grade II listed building, the tower and spire are all that remain of the original church which was destroyed by fire in 1705.
